如何优化GenMuteTM转染试剂,提高siRNA/DNA共转染效率?

2020.5.27

GenMuteTM siRNA转染试剂(Cat#SL100568)是市场上最有力的siRNA传递工具之一。siRNA/DNA共转染时,siRNA的最佳浓度范围是0.5ηM到10ηM,过多的siRNA可能导致沉默效果差的“洪水效应”,切勿使用超过20ηM的siRNA。以24孔板为例,如下步骤将对如何优化GenMuteTM转染试剂做一指导;至于其他规格器皿的培养的细胞,烦请参考GenMuteTM的实验说明。

1、在转染前的30-60分钟,更换培养基,并在每孔中加入0.5ml的完全培养基(含血清和抗生素)。

2、将0.5μg DNA各自加入到分别盛有50μl GenMute转染缓冲液(Cat#SL100572)的4个无菌管中进行稀释,接下来分别对4管中的siRNA进行系列稀释·····将5.0pmol siRNA加入到第一管中,2.5 pmol siRNA加入到第二管中,1.25 pmol siRNA加入到第三管中,1.25 pmol siRNA加入到第四管中。室温下静置5分钟。

3、取3.0μl GenMuteTM转染试剂,分别加入到稀释好的siRNA/DNA管中,混匀,室温下静置15分钟以形成转染复合物。请注意:室温下,转染复合物的静置时间勿超过25分钟。

4、将如上制备的转染复合物分别加入24孔板中连续的4个孔中。

5、转染24-48小时后,分别检测4孔中的沉默效果并选择出最佳的转染条件。

Optimization of GenMute™ reagent for siRNA/DNA co-transfection.

GenMute™ siRNA transfection reagent (Cat # SL100568) is one of the most potent siRNA delivery tool in the market. The optimal siRNA concentrations for siRNA/DNA co-transfection range from 0.5 nM to 10 nM.  Excessive siRNA may lead to "flooding effect" which may comprise silencing effect, so never use siRNA higher than 20 nM. The following procedures will guide to optimize GenMute™ reagent for best siRNA/DNA co-transfection in 24-well plate. For other cell culture formats, please refer to the protocol of GenMute™ reagent.

1. Change medium and add 0.5 ml of complete medium to each well of 24-wel plate (with serum and antibiotics) 30 or 60 minutes before transfection.

2. Dilute 0.5 µg DNA to each sterile tube of total 4 tubes with 50 µl of GenMute transfection buffer (Cat # SL100572) followed by addition series diluted siRNA to each well of the total 4 tubes-------add 5.0 pmol siRNA to 1st tube, 2.5 pmols to 2nd tube, 1.25 pmols to 3rd tube and 1.25 pmols to 4th tube. Let's sit at RT for 5 minutes.

3. Add 3.0 µl GenMute™ reagent to diluted siRNA/DNA of each tube, briefly vortex and keep the transfection complex at RT for 15 minutes. Please note: never keep the transfection complex longer than 25 minutes at RT.

4. For 4 consecutive wells of 24-well plate, add the transfection complexes which are prepared with same concentration of DNA (0.5 µg per well) and different 4 concentrations of siRNA ranging from final 10 nM to 1.25 nM. 

5. Check silencing effect in the 4 wells 24~48 hours post transfection and choose the best transfection conditions.
